China's increased poultry production impacted by coronavirus
A transport lockdown on people and goods due to the coronavirus has affected China's poultry industry, resulting in the possible drop in meat output after the African swine fever caused dwindling pork supplies, reported Reuters.

China officially approves all US live poultry imports
China's Ministry of Agriculture and Rural Affairs has approved all United States poultry products for export to the country, which includes breeding birds, reported Reuters.

China Lysine Weekly: Prices unchanged amid low trade (week ended Feb 10, 2020)
As China extended the Chinese New Year holidays due to the Wuhan coronavirus epidemic, lysine trade was almost non-existent. This was reflected in the stable prices.

China Fishmeal Weekly: prices stay stable (week ended Feb 7, 2020)
Trade was almost non-existent over the past couple of weeks as the Wuhan coronavirus epidemic brought the country to a standstill. Prices remained unchanged while port inventories stayed around 133,300 tonnes.
